    Mswitch sets to host demo day and upskill 5,000 young creatives in global post-production

    mmBy ITPulseApril 8, 2024
    Facebook Twitter WhatsApp Pinterest LinkedIn Reddit Tumblr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    After equipping twenty emerging talents with robust sound design skills through a combination of immersive classroom sessions and hands-on projects, Mswitch Creative Media Hub has decided to announce the launch of an ambitious talent development initiative to position 5,000 young Nigerians for global post-production roles over the next half-decade.

    The talent development initiative will happen as the firm is set to host a demo day and graduation ceremony for the inaugural post-production masterclass on April 16th and 17th, 2024, at Mswitch Media Office and Jabi Lake Mall in Abuja respectively.

    Themed “Positioning Nigerian Creatives for Global Post Production Demand,” the Demo Day marks the pinnacle of the inaugural cohort’s journey through the Academy’s comprehensive capacity development program. The two-day event will include a stakeholder workshop and a Graduation Ceremony.

    According to Mr. Kadir Salami, Co-Founder of Mswitch Media, content creation and technology are two pivotal avenues through which young people can achieve financial independence. “The Academy aims to harness these opportunities to foster job creation and contribute to the realization of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) such as Zero Hunger, Quality Education, and Decent Work and Economic Growth,” he said.

    The workshop will feature distinguished speakers from both local and international spheres, including Hollywood luminary Gabe Converse, Mr. Kadir Salami, Co-Founder of Mswitch, SA to the President on Arts, Culture and Creative Economy, Mr. Ayo Adeagbo and Dr. Olufemi Adeluyi, National Coordinator of the National Talent Export Program, among others. Discussion topics will revolve around leveraging Nigeria’s burgeoning youth population to cultivate creative talents primed for global export.

    The Graduation Ceremony promises to offer attendees an immersive glimpse into the program’s transformative impact. Graduates will showcase their projects, providing tangible evidence of their newly acquired skills. Industry stakeholders will have the opportunity to engage with the graduates, potentially offering avenues for future collaboration and employment.

    The Demo Day agenda boasts a rich lineup, including a Keynote Address, Panel Sessions, Experience Tours, Workshops, and a call for applications for subsequent cohorts. Notable figures from the government, the private sector, academia, the diplomatic corps, and development partners are expected to participate.

    The Office of the Special Assistant to the President on Arts, Culture, and Creative Economy supports the event, marking the first of many initiatives to foster creativity and innovation within Nigeria’s youth populace.
